Online beauty is growing fast and content is the storefront

Online channels are expected to take an even bigger share of global beauty sales over the next few years, with forecasts pointing to close to one third of sales happening online by 2030. That trend has a simple implication for founders. Your website content is not a side project. It is a core sales asset.

A strong online beauty presence usually comes down to a few repeating activities.

  • Publishing tutorials and routines that answer real questions
  • Creating product pages that speak clearly to benefits, ingredients, and results
  • Maintaining internal site structure so Google can crawl and understand your catalogue
  • Posting social content consistently enough to stay visible
  • Earning authority signals such as relevant backlinks over time

The hard part is not knowing what to do. The hard part is doing it consistently while running the business.

Automated internal linking tailored to beauty journeys

Internal linking is one of the most overlooked growth levers in beauty ecommerce. It connects discovery content to product pages and booking pages, which helps both search engines and customers.

NitroSpark includes an Internal Link Injector that automatically inserts internal links to relevant.

  • Blog posts
  • Core website pages
  • WooCommerce product pages, with product linking support in active development

For a skincare store, this means a blog post on repairing the skin barrier can link naturally to a ceramide moisturiser, a gentle cleanser, and a FAQ page about irritation and patch testing. You end up creating a path from education to purchase that feels helpful rather than pushy.

Good internal linking also strengthens crawlability, distributes authority across your site, and increases on site time because visitors have a reason to keep reading.
